We are seeking a talented and experienced Full Stack Engineer to join our dynamic team. The ideal candidate will have a strong background in both frontend and backend development, with expertise in at least one strongly-typed programming language.
Responsibilities:
- Design, develop, and maintain scalable web applications
- Work on both client-side and server-side development
- Collaborate with cross-functional teams to define and implement new features
- Optimize application performance and ensure high-quality code
- Participate in code reviews and contribute to technical discussions
Requirements:
- Bachelor's degree in Computer Science, Software Engineering, or a related field
- Proven experience as a Full Stack Developer or similar role
- Proficiency in at least one strongly-typed programming language, preferably Golang or Java
- Strong understanding of web technologies (HTML, CSS, JavaScript)
- Experience with modern frontend frameworks (e.g., React, or Vue.js)
- Familiarity with database systems and RESTful APIs
- Good problem-solving skills and attention to detail
- Excellent communication and teamwork abilities
Preferred Qualifications:
- Experience in AI or FSI (Financial Services Industry) domains
- Knowledge of cloud platforms (AWS, Azure, or GCP)
- Familiarity with DevOps practices and tools
- Contributions to open-source projects